Radnor, Pa. (March 27, 2013) - Alvernia University (3-4-1) fell to host Cabrini College (3-5) by a score of 17-9 this afternoon in non-conference women's lacrosse action. The Crusaders hung tight and were down just 6-4 at the half, before the Cavaliers outscored them 11-5 in the second half.
Cabrini jumped ahead 2-0 early in the game, before Alvernia scored three of the next four goals to tie the game at three at 16:55 in the first half. The Cavaliers scored three of the final four goals in the first half for the 6-4 halftime lead. The second half started with eight straight goals from Cabrini before Alvernia got one back to make it 14-5. After two more Cabrini goals, Alvernia netted four in a row but it wasn't enought to overcome Cabrini's early second half surge.
The Crusaders were led by
Allison Bainbridge (Pottstown, Pa./Pottsgrove) and
Hannah Dorsch (Hamden, CT/Linganore) who each had three goals.
